herappleness Teacher Graduate School The trade labor unions are prospectively groups of laborers who bind together in search of a common vision and mission for the welfare of its members. They agree as a group on what benefits and rights the workers can enjoy such as salary, vacation, and special services. The by-laws and stipulations of a union are negotiated with the organization leaders, and compromises are reached that cannot be replaced or amended unless another negotiation takes place. That way, the leadership group must abide by the negotiated agreements. The benefits of this are the creation of benefits for the laborer within the negotiations reached with the organizational leaders. the establishment of rules and regulations, and the solidification of the employer/employee relations using a legal process.
